PayPal Announces Recipients of its 2023 Community Impact Grants to Support Local Communities and Expand Economic Opportunity

Today, PayPal named 77 nonprofits across 22 countries as recipients of its annual Community Impact Grants. Recipients receive monetary grants of up to USD $20,000. Along with the funding, the recipients receive volunteer support from PayPal employee volunteers and pro bono resources to help extend the impact of the award.

Each year, employees in PayPal’s offices around the world come together and vote to select local charities that align with PayPal's mission of creating economic opportunity and improving financial health for all. Throughout the year, employees contribute their time, skills, and resources to support these nonprofit organizations that are addressing the specific needs of local communities.

“Our focus on community impact and employee volunteerism is one of the ways that we fulfill our mission and live our values. Through our Community Impact Grants program, we support the communities in which we live and work and inspire and enable our employee community to come together to help advance our mission and shared purpose” said Franz Paasche, Chief Corporate Affairs Officer, PayPal.

Through PayPal’s Community Impact program, the company’s employees participate in the local grant nomination and decision-making process, which builds community inside and outside the company. As part of this year’s program, grant recipient Down Syndrome Ireland will use the funds to support upskilling and employment opportunities for their members and people with Down syndrome across Ireland.   Hope Chicago, an organization dedicated to creating pathways to success for multiple generations of Chicagoans through equitable access to higher education, will use the grant to fund debt-free higher education opportunities for Chicago high school graduates and their families.

"We consistently tell our Scholars that the whole city is behind them, and support from corporations like PayPal turn that into reality,” said Dr. Janice K. Jackson, CEO of Hope Chicago. “Achieving our bold mission requires public and private partnership and cooperation, and we are grateful to all that want to join us in this audacious effort."

Since 2020, PayPal employees have contributed nearly 300,000 volunteer hours, benefiting a wide range of organizations around the world.
